The Data Governance Foundation Sr. Group Manager is a senior level role managing a team responsible for facilitating all aspects of the Enterprise Data Governance Strategy, and/or Data Risk and Control Framework and Data Risk Taxonomy. This role is responsible for defining the enterprise data governance strategy and/or Data Risk and Controls framework and roadmap, including alignment with related enterprise-wide and business/function/region data governance documentation. Excellent communication skills required in order to negotiate internally, often at a senior level. Some external communication/negotiation may be necessary.

Responsibilities:
  • Full management responsibility for a team or multiple teams, including management of people, to include performance evaluation, compensation, hiring, disciplinary actions and terminations and budget approval
  • Liaise with business/function/regional partners to understand and align Data Governance, and/or Data Risk and Control related work
  • Manage and lead Data Governance, and/or Data Risk and Control, policy, practices, and standards including industry best practices
  • Drive progress, and provide guidance for adherence and continued development of enterprise-wide guiding policies, practices and standards
  • Develop materials to effectively and concisely articulate progress on the Data Governance strategy and/or Data Risk and Control framework for senior leadership and regulatory updates
  • Liaise with metrics team to articulate clear requirements for objective measures necessary to support Data Governance storylines with key stakeholders

Qualifications:
  • 15+ years relevant experience in Banking, Financial Services, with 8+ years' managerial experience leading cross-functional teams
  • Strategic mindset, with ability to foresee future possibilities and translate them into breakthrough strategies
  • Communicates effectively, develops and delivers multi-mode communications that convey a clear understanding of the unique needs of different audiences; able to drive consensus, and influence relationships at all levels
  • Can effectively lead change in an organization with Citigroup's size, scale and complexity; Experience leveraging the processes and principles of change management to drive organizational change, defining change criteria, providing support and education, managing resistance, and measuring outcomes
  • Manage through ambiguity by making sense of complex, high quantity and sometimes contradictory information to effectively solve problems
  • Promotes a culture of collaboration and teamwork across organizations; and demonstrates effective work relationships with business and global function colleagues
  • Experience creating and executing against frameworks that improve the quality and value of data to meet regulatory commitments and enhance risk management. Experience leveraging glossary, lineage, and data quality tools to drive governance
  • Experience creating and being a champion for a positive risk culture that supports sustainable business growth through transparent engagement, a partnership approach, and a no-tolerance approach for behavior that exposes the organization to an inappropriate amount of risk
  • Understanding of the overall regulatory environment and previous experience working with regulators on data plan execution, preferred
  • Working knowledge of Citi's Data Operating Model

Education:
  • Bachelor's/University degree, Master's degree preferred
